The Davidic line is threatened from without and within. A treasonous General, a foreign Queen, and a confederation of Pirates are working together to kill King David's sons. Their offspring will one day produce Israel's Messiah, who must be protected. The task has fallen to King David's Mighty Men, the Gibborim. Answering God's Gibborim Mandate, the Prophet Nathan and his allies, the Queen, the Commander of the mountain fortress Lo'Debar, and the warriors of the Gibborim race to rescue and then protect the royal line. Prince Solomon is secreted away in a Gibborim training facility known as the Womb. Younger, Prince Nathan, is sent to the port city of Eilat on the Gulf of Aqaba. There, he will learn to become a Gibborim, a seaman, and ultimately a ship's captain on a marvelous new sailing craft, the Spirit Wind. But first, Nathan must survive assassins, pirates, and seasickness. But at least he will get to see Elephants close hand!
